 
            
        Overview
Owner Basil Fawlty, his wife Sybil, a chambermaid Polly, and Spanish waiter Manuel attempt to run their hotel amidst farcical situations and an array of demanding guests.
Created by: John Cleese, Connie Booth

Episodes - Season 1
 
                                        Episode 1: A Touch of Class
Sep 19, 1975
A confidence trickster comes to stay at the hotel, just after Basil has taken an ad in a posh magazine to upgrade the clientele.
 
                                        Episode 2: The Builders
Sep 26, 1975
The Fawltys take a holiday and leave Polly and Manuel to run the place just as O'Reilly's builders come to redo the lobby.
 
                                        Episode 3: The Wedding Party
Oct 03, 1975
Basil wants 'none of that' going on in his rooms and suspects some guests and Polly of carrying on.
 
                                        Episode 4: The Hotel Inspectors
Oct 10, 1975
Some inspectors are in town and Basil gets paranoid, so he alternately fawns over and offends his guests.
 
                                        Episode 5: Gourmet Night
Oct 17, 1975
To bring the right type of crowd into the hotel Basil establishes a Gourmet Night.
 
                                        Episode 6: The Germans
Oct 24, 1975
Sybil goes into the hospital for toe surgery, leaving Basil to cope with a fire drill single-handed.
